Sewer Maintenance in Annapolis, MD
Sewer maintenance services encompass a range of tasks aimed at ensuring the proper functioning of a property's underground waste removal system. This includes routine inspections, cleaning, and repairs of sewer lines to prevent blockages, leaks, or backups that can disrupt household operations. Projects often involve clearing clogs caused by debris or grease buildup, replacing damaged pipes, or addressing tree root intrusion that can compromise sewer integrity. Property owners typically seek these services to maintain a healthy plumbing system, avoid costly repairs, and prevent unpleasant odors or sewage overflows within their homes or yards.
Before requesting sewer maintenance, property owners should understand the scope of work needed, such as whether a simple cleaning or a more extensive repair is required. It’s helpful to know if inspections reveal issues like pipe corrosion, root intrusion, or misaligned connections that may necessitate specific solutions. Clarifying the extent of the project and any potential disruptions can assist in planning for repairs or maintenance activities. Proper communication about the property's plumbing history and any recent problems can help ensure the service addresses current concerns effectively.

Common Sewer Maintenance Jobs
Sewer line inspection - identifies blockages and pipe damage using camera technology.
Sewer drain cleaning - clears clogs to restore proper flow and prevent backups.
Pipe relining - offers a trenchless solution to repair damaged sewer pipes.
Sewer system maintenance - includes routine checks to prevent costly repairs.
Emergency sewer services - addresses urgent blockages or backups quickly.
Sewer repair and replacement - involves fixing or replacing broken or collapsed pipes.
Sewer Maintenance Questions
What is sewer maintenance? Sewer maintenance involves inspecting, cleaning, and repairing sewer lines to prevent blockages and backups in a property’s plumbing system.
When should sewer lines be inspected? Sewer lines should be inspected if there are signs of slow drains, foul odors, or recurring backups in the plumbing system.
What methods are used for sewer cleaning? Common methods include hydro jetting and snaking to remove debris, grease, and blockages from sewer pipes.
Why is regular sewer maintenance important? Regular maintenance helps prevent costly repairs, extends the lifespan of sewer lines, and ensures proper drainage on the property.
